A whole lot can be discovered what is taking place in the burning procedure by appropriately reviewing each trigger plug. Checking out ignition system can likewise offer you an early indicator of an issue that might be simply beginning.


A black or ashy soot texture on the insulator indicates overly abundant air/fuel ratios (AFRs), while really light tan or white, raw insulators may point to an AFR that is too lean - http://www.place123.net/place/ldr-engines-and-gearboxes-pretoria-pretoria-south-africa. Wet connects or oil on the plug can suggest a piston ring problem. Melted or missing out on electrodes, along with harmed or damaged insulators, are apparent indications that something has gone seriously wrong with the engine

To use a leak-down tester, you will need a continuous supply of compressed air and a leak-down gauge to do this test on your own. Eliminate the ignition system and rotate the engine up until the piston in the cyndrical tube being checked is at leading dead facility (TDC), guaranteeing both consumption and exhaust shutoffs are shut.


The 25-Second Trick For Ldr Engines And Gearboxes Pretoria




Use the pressed air and regulate the handle to get a constant reading from both gauge encounters. Making use of the exact same quantity of air pressure on all cylinders, and pay attention very carefully for noises of running away air. If you listen to or really feel air escaping at the oil filler cap, you are shedding compression via the rings or a scuffed cylinder bore.


If air is listened to near the throttle body/intake manifold, all signs point in the direction of the consumption shutoffs. If air is running away though the radiator hose pipe, there's an excellent possibility the engine has actually a blown head gasket.
